Taxonomic Classification

Rank Ceylon Spiny Mouse White Rocket
Kingdom Animalia (Animals) Plantae (Plants)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Magnoliopsida (Dicots)
Order Rodentia (Rodents) Brassicales (Brassicales)
Family Muridae (Mice & Rats) Brassicaceae
Genus Mus (House Mice) Diplotaxis
Species Mus fernandoni Diplotaxis erucoides
